while prepering grid model of composit element (steel-concrete) our customer occured problem with consideration of temporary supports settlement in constructional state. This viaduct has span constuction with temporary supports set in the middle of the range of the spans. 

Temporary supports were modeled as short singular rods connected with girders (they used releases on ends of rodes, rodes carry only vertical forces) and ended it on the other site with "rigid anchorage". Settlements of temporary supports were modeled in the following way (Load-Static Load-Specified Displacement of Supports): they entered value of the displacement in z direction and marked nodes with rigid anchorages of temporary supports. This load was pinned to Load Group: "Settlement of temporary supports (Osiadanie podpór tymczasowych)".

In CS2 construction of girders, temporary supports, rigid anchorages and realeses were activated. 
In CS3 they set load of wet concrete in spans.
In CS4 they set load Group: Settlement of temporary supports (Osiadanie podpór tymczasowych).
In CS5 composit cross-section in spans were activated.
In CS6 temporary supports, rigid anchorages and load group: "Settlement of temporary supports (Osiadanie podpór tymczasowych)" were disabled.

In the following stages composit cross-section under supports was activated, load of equipment. The model includes rheology.

In described constructional states there are no problem with calculation results. First problem wth calculation results occures in Post CS. Program sests loads in Post CS (moving loads, wind load, temperature load) to model which takes into account temporary supports ( temporary supports were disabled in CS6 so all left loads in Post CS should be set  to the construction supported only on permanent supports). 

If they modify model without activating and disactivating load Group: "Settlement of temporary supports (Osiadanie podpór tymczasowych)" in construction states, and at the same time activating and disactivating of temporary supports, rigid anchorages and realeses then calculations in Post CS are made corectly. (program doesn't see in Post CS temporary supports and construction is supportted only on permanent supports).

Could You please explain this situation?

Could You also describe the difference in modeling supports settlement by Static Loads-Specified Displacement of Supports and Sattlement-Sattlement Group-Sattlement Load Cases?
In the second method when makeing settlement group of permanent supports (5 permanent supports), during creating of an envelope of internal forces in composite girders, will program choose the right combinations of settlements for particular permanent supports (for example choosing settlement only for supports 1-3-5 while supports 2-4 would not settle).

I don't think there is any issue due to this specified displacement in PostCS.  Kindly share image of the problem for better understanding.  From what I checked, the results seem fine even for PostCS cases.


Specified displacement and settlement analysis would essentially be the same thing.  But ease in using settlement analysis is that it takes care of multiple scenarios of settlement by defining just one case.  So, we can simply define settlement value for all 5 supports and define just 1 settlement case with min 1 support settling and max 4 support settling.  This would take care of all the permutations and combinations of settlement that can happen.
Obviously, the case of 1-3-5 settling and 2-4 not settling would be covered by this method.
